Analysis

In 2027, total weekly hours worked of employed persons in Iraq stood at 339,519. That is the highest value across all 23 years on record.

The figure is up 3.0% on the previous year and up 21.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, total weekly hours worked of employed persons in Iraq peaked at 339,519 in 2027 and was at its lowest, 228,150, in 2007.

That places Iraq 62nd out of 188 countries with data for 2027,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 23 years of available data.

Total weekly hours worked of employed persons in Iraq, year by year

Annual values for Total weekly hours worked of employed persons (ILO modelled estimates) in Iraq, 2005 to 2027.
Year Value Change
2005 228,693
2006 230,177 +0.6%
2007 228,150 -0.9%
2008 230,797 +1.2%
2009 237,202 +2.8%
2010 242,671 +2.3%
2011 248,562 +2.4%
2012 257,542 +3.6%
2013 270,125 +4.9%
2014 279,113 +3.3%
2015 284,655 +2.0%
2016 291,616 +2.4%
2017 278,476 -4.5%
2018 277,521 -0.3%
2019 275,844 -0.6%
2020 266,238 -3.5%
2021 268,859 +1.0%
2022 293,677 +9.2%
2023 304,004 +3.5%
2024 311,715 +2.5%
2025 320,161 +2.7%
2026 329,598 +2.9%
2027 339,519 +3.0%

Imputed observations are not based on national data, are subject to high uncertainty and should not be used for country comparisons or rankings.This series is based on the 13th ICLS definitions. This indicator refers to total weekly hours actually worked of employed persons in their main job. For more information, refer to the ILO Modelled Estimates (ILOEST) database description.
